SEC’s Litecoin ETF Deadline Approaches as Approval Odds Surge

Litecoin ETF

The U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) is gearing up to make a pivotal decision regarding the approval of the proposed spot Litecoin (LTC) exchange-traded fund (ETF) by Canary Capital. With the decision deadline set for May 5, the cryptocurrency community is watching closely, as the odds of approval have risen sharply in recent weeks. Approval predictions have hit 79% on Polymarket, marking the highest probability since mid-March. This growing optimism has raised interest among market participants, with many speculating on the potential impact of such a decision.

The ETF Proposal and SEC’s Role

The proposal for the Litecoin ETF was submitted by Canary Capital, with the intention of offering a new investment vehicle for Litecoin that would be listed and traded on Nasdaq. The proposal was first filed in January 2025 when Nasdaq submitted the proposed rule change (Form 19b-4) for the listing and trading of shares of the Canary Litecoin ETF. This move officially began the SEC’s review process, which includes a public comment period in the Federal Register.

Following the initial 45-day review period that ended on March 21, the SEC opted to extend its decision-making period by an additional 45 days, setting May 5 as the final deadline. Under Section 19(b)(2) of the Securities Exchange Act, the SEC must either approve, disapprove, or initiate proceedings to determine whether to disapprove the proposed rule change by this date.

Despite delays for other crypto-related ETFs, the SEC has not extended the deadline for the Litecoin ETF, which has raised eyebrows within the cryptocurrency industry. While other decisions, such as the ones regarding the spot XRP (XRP) ETF, Dogecoin (DOGE) ETF, and Ethereum (ETH) staking ETF, have been postponed until later this year, the SEC’s stance on the Litecoin ETF is seen as a crucial moment for the broader digital asset market.

Rising Approval Odds

In the weeks leading up to May 5, approval predictions for the Litecoin ETF have steadily increased. According to Polymarket, a prediction market platform, approval odds for the Litecoin ETF have surged to 79%, their highest point since mid-March. This shift in market sentiment is significant, especially considering the growing optimism that the SEC may approve the proposal ahead of its previous expectations.

Analysts believe that the potential approval of the Litecoin ETF could represent a breakthrough for cryptocurrency-related financial products. It would offer institutional and retail investors an easier way to gain exposure to Litecoin without directly holding the cryptocurrency itself. The approval of such an ETF would further validate Litecoin as a legitimate asset class, similar to Bitcoin’s status within the broader crypto space.

Analyst Views and Potential Outcomes

Despite the growing optimism, some analysts remain cautious. Bloomberg’s ETF analyst, James Seyffart, has pointed out that while the Litecoin ETF may have a higher chance of approval compared to other crypto ETFs, a delay is still a possibility. Seyffart emphasized that the SEC’s decision to approve or disapprove the ETF will depend on the broader regulatory landscape and market conditions.

Historically, Litecoin has been considered a faster and lighter alternative to Bitcoin, and its approval as an ETF would solidify its position as a legitimate asset in the crypto ecosystem. If approved, the Litecoin ETF could provide a much-needed boost for the cryptocurrency’s adoption and help cement its place in the financial mainstream.

On the other hand, if the SEC chooses to disapprove the proposal or delay its decision once again, it could signal continued regulatory caution in the cryptocurrency space. Such a move may also dampen investor sentiment and delay further ETF approvals for other digital assets.
